What is Cartalax 20MG?
Cartalax is a short peptide complex believed to be derived from cartilage tissue extracts and designed to influence cellular processes in joints.
Key Characteristics:
- Bioregulator peptide
- Organ/tissue-specific targeting (cartilage)
- Short amino acid chain
- Studied for gene expression modulation
It is commonly researched in:
- Joint health studies
- Cartilage repair research
- Mobility and flexibility models
- Aging-related degeneration studies

How Cartalax Works (Mechanism of Action)
Cartalax is studied for its ability to influence cartilage cell function and regeneration.
Key Actions:
- May regulate gene expression in cartilage cells
- Supports collagen synthesis
- Promotes cartilage repair pathways
- Helps modulate inflammation in joints
These effects align with Peptide Bioregulation, where peptides act as signaling molecules to support targeted biological functions.
